Hair loss and nutrition


Hair loss therapies are not typically based on nutrition. There is no magic hair vitamin that could stop hair loss, as many hair growth or hair loss causes go beyond vitamins or nutrition alone. Yet, if you overlook certain healthy nutrition factors, your hair loss situation can become much worse.

There are at least two important ways of how nutrition worsens your hair loss: deficiency and excess. Some nutrition components in your diet, like certain vitamins, hurt your healthy hair growth when you have deficiency of them. While some others stimulate hair loss if taken in excess.

For example, for some people hair loss is connected to deficiency of iron. You need iron in your diet to support formation of red blood cells. Deficiency of iron leads to anemia. Anemia can bring hair loss. Deficiency of vitamin B12, which can result from a strictly vegetarian diet, and biotin (from vitamin B group) can also show in hair loss. Some support for health hair can come from another group B vitamin – vitamin B2 (riboflavin).

Hair loss can also result from an excess of vitamin A

Besides those factors, a generally healthy and balanced diet is important to maintain healthy hair growth. Hair cells, being among most rapidly growing cells in your body, need constant nutrition, including proteins, carbohydrates, essential fatty acids, vitamins, and minerals.

To prevent hair loss, also avoid any “crash diets” for fast weight loss, especially those that make you lose more than a couple of pounds a week. A significant physical stress from such a strict diet can trigger hair loss. Besides, you hair needs calories in your diet, better not less than 1,000 calories a day.

Another connection between healthy nutrition and hair loss is the health of your blood vessels. Hair loss is observed to correlate much with heart disease risk. The same nutrition factors, like high cholesterol level, that stimulate plugs of arteries (and cause heart disease), are also likely to block blood flow to hair follicles, causing hair loss.

Finally, try to control the amount of animal fat in your diet. If your diet is high in animal fat, it can stimulate release of testosterone into your bloodstream. Testosterone transforms into dihydrotestostorone that causes hair loss.
